一、構造器注入:
1)常量值
簡寫:全寫:常量
2)引用
簡寫:全寫:
二、setter注入:
1)常量值
簡寫:全寫:常量
2)引用
簡寫:全寫:
3)陣列:沒有簡寫形式
4)列表:沒有簡寫形式
5)集合:沒有簡寫形式
6)字典
簡寫:
全寫:鍵常量
值常量
7)properties:沒有簡寫形式
三、其他引用方式:除了最基本配置方式以外,spring還提供了另外兩種更高階的配置方式,和:
(1)配置方式:用於引用通過方式中通過id屬性指定的bean,它能利用xml解析器的驗證功能在讀取配置檔案時來驗證引用的bean是否存在。因此如果在當前配置檔案中有相互引用的bean可以採用方式從而如果配置錯誤能在開發除錯時就發現錯誤。
(2)配置方式:用於引用父容器中的bean,不會引用當前容器中的bean,當然父容器中的bean和當前容器的bean是可以重名的,獲取順序是直接到父容器找。具體配置方式如下:
spring 依賴注入 Spring依賴注入
依賴注入 dependency injection,簡稱di 與控制反轉 ioc 的含義相同控制反 在使用spring框架之後,物件的例項不再由呼叫者來建立,而是由spring容器來建立,spring容器會負責控制程式之間的關係,而不是由呼叫者的程式 直接控制,這樣控制權由應用程式轉移到了sprin...
Spring的依賴注入
1.新增spring的jar包,還包括spring額外依賴的jar包 指定建立類的方法 預設使用對應的建構函式建立 在建立類之前呼叫某個方法。在銷毀類之後建立的方法 package com.lubby.test public class single private single string id...
Spring的依賴注入
依賴注入 1 什麼是依賴?依賴指的是類之間的訪問關係。如果類a訪問類b的屬性或方法或者類a負責例項化類b,那麼可以說類a依賴類b,和關聯關係不同,無需把類b定義為類a的屬性。在spring中是通過注入來實現依賴關係的。2 什麼是依賴注入?依賴注入 背後的基本原理是物件之間的依賴關係 即一起工作的其它...